About Hideaki Hashida
Hideaki Hashida is a scholar working on Surgery, Oncology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Epidemiology and Cell Biology, having authored 14 papers that have together received 393 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Pancreatic and Hepatic Oncology Research (5 papers), Neuroendocrine Tumor Research Advances (3 papers), Caveolin-1 and cellular processes (2 papers), Pancreatitis Pathology and Treatment (2 papers), Cancer, Lipids, and Metabolism (2 papers), Gastrointestinal disorders and treatments (2 papers), Lung Cancer Research Studies (2 papers) and Hepatocellular Carcinoma Treatment and Prognosis (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Cell Biology (193 citations), Cancer Research (77 citations), Immunology and Allergy (23 citations), Immunology (68 citations) and Molecular Biology (192 citations). Hideaki Hashida has collaborated with scholars based in Japan and United States. Frequent co-authors include Yasuhiro Hida, Toshiya Shinohara, Tomoo Itoh, Satoshi Kondo, Shunichi Okushiba, Masaki Miyamoto, Hiroyuki Katoh, Kentaro Kato, Masato Suzuoki and Taro Oshikiri. Their work appears in journals such as Cancer, British Journal of Cancer, Journal of Laparoendoscopic & Advanced Surgical Techniques, Cancer Letters and Journal of Gastrointestinal Surgery.
